为什么编程软件这么多问题

fiy 其他 4

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程软件存在问题的原因有多种。首先,编程软件本身是复杂的工具,其功能和特性众多,因此难免会出现一些bug和错误。其次,编程软件通常需要与其他软件和硬件进行交互,这就增加了出错的可能性。此外,不同的编程语言和框架也有自己的特点和限制,使用不当或者不熟悉可能会导致问题的出现。

    其次,编程软件的问题还与用户自身的经验和技能有关。对于初学者而言,他们可能会遇到一些基础的问题,如语法错误、逻辑错误等。而对于有经验的开发者来说,他们可能会面临更复杂的问题,如性能优化、并发处理等。

    另外,不同的操作系统和硬件环境也会对编程软件的运行产生影响。不同的操作系统有不同的特性和限制,可能会导致在某些情况下出现问题。而硬件环境的差异也可能导致软件在不同的机器上运行不稳定。

    此外,编程软件的版本更新也可能引入新的问题。为了改进功能和修复bug,软件开发商会发布新的版本。然而,新版本可能会带来新的问题,因为在软件开发过程中难免会有遗漏和错误。

    最后,编程软件的问题还与开发者社区的支持和反馈有关。开发者社区的活跃程度和质量,对于解决和报告问题非常重要。如果开发者社区缺乏支持和反馈,那么问题可能无法得到及时解决。

    综上所述,编程软件存在问题是不可避免的。这些问题的产生与软件本身的复杂性、用户的经验和技能、操作系统和硬件环境、软件版本更新以及开发者社区的支持等多个因素相关。对于开发者来说,不仅需要具备解决问题的能力,还需要不断学习和更新自己的知识,以应对不断变化的编程环境。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程软件之所以存在很多问题,是由于以下几个原因:

    1. 复杂性:编程软件往往非常复杂,因为它们需要处理各种不同的编程语言、算法和数据结构。这使得编程软件容易出现各种问题,例如逻辑错误、语法错误等。

    2. 平台差异:不同的编程软件可能在不同的操作系统上运行,这导致了平台差异。软件在不同的操作系统上可能会出现兼容性问题,例如某个软件在Windows上可以正常运行,但在Mac上却无法启动。

    3. 编程错误:编程人员往往会犯一些错误,例如错误的变量命名、错误的语法使用等。这些错误可能会导致编程软件无法正常运行,需要进行调试和修复。

    4. 版本更新:编程软件经常会发布新的版本,以修复现有版本中的问题和缺陷。然而,新版本可能会引入新的问题,导致原本正常运行的代码无法在新版本的软件上正确执行。

    5. 第三方库和插件:编程软件通常支持各种第三方库和插件,用于扩展软件的功能。然而,这些第三方库和插件可能存在问题,例如不稳定、不兼容等,导致软件无法正常工作。

    总结起来,编程软件之所以存在很多问题,是由于复杂性、平台差异、编程错误、版本更新和第三方库和插件等多种原因。为了解决这些问题,编程人员需要不断学习和提高自己的技术水平,并积极参与软件的测试和反馈。同时,软件开发公司也需要加强软件质量管理,及时修复和发布补丁,以提供更好的用户体验。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程软件存在许多问题的原因是多方面的。首先,编程软件通常是复杂的,涉及到许多不同的功能和模块。这些功能和模块之间的交互可能会导致问题的出现。其次,编程软件往往需要与其他软件或硬件进行交互,这也会增加问题的可能性。此外,编程软件的开发过程中可能存在错误和漏洞,这些问题可能会在软件发布后被用户发现。最后,编程软件的使用者水平不同,一些用户可能不熟悉软件的操作方法,这也会导致问题的出现。

    为了解决编程软件问题,可以采取以下措施:

    1. 学习和熟悉软件:了解软件的功能和使用方法,学习软件的相关文档和教程,可以帮助用户更好地使用软件,避免出现一些常见的问题。

    2. 及时更新软件:软件开发者通常会发布更新版本,修复之前版本中的错误和漏洞。用户应该及时更新软件,以避免已知问题的出现。

    3. 参与社区和论坛:许多编程软件都有相应的社区和论坛,用户可以在这些平台上分享问题和解决方案,与其他用户交流经验和技巧,从而更好地解决问题。

    4. 调试和测试代码:编程软件的问题往往与代码有关,用户可以通过调试和测试代码,找出问题所在。使用调试工具和技术,可以逐步排除代码中的错误,从而解决问题。

    5. 寻求帮助和支持:如果遇到无法解决的问题,可以寻求软件开发者或其他专业人士的帮助和支持。在软件官方网站或其他技术社区上,用户可以找到相关的支持渠道,提问并获取解决方案。

    总的来说,编程软件存在问题是正常的,用户可以通过学习和熟悉软件、及时更新、参与社区、调试和测试代码、寻求帮助和支持等措施来解决问题。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部